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Ozark Trail Association showing financial trends over 13 years of public records:

Over 13 years of IRS 990 filings (2011–2023), Ozark Trail Association's revenue has grown by 187.1%, moving from $79K to $225K. Total assets increased by 357.1% over the same period, from $53K to $243K. Total functional expenses rose by 57.6%, from $128K to $202K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Ozark Trail Association reported a surplus of $23K, with revenue exceeding expenses.
